Chairman Bird reported that the Parks & Recreation <br />Committee had felt this activity could be carried out on a <br />permit basis to be issued in each instance. Chairman Bird <br />felt it is well worth a try and noted that in the event it <br />didn't work out, we just wouldn't issue any further permits. <br />MOTION WAS MADE by Commissioner Scurlock, <br />SECONDED by Commissioner Wodtke, to accept <br />the recommendation of the parks & Recreation <br />Committee to permit activities as described <br />in the letter from Michael Rose dated Oct. 18, <br />1983, with proper cleanup and assurances of <br />supervision; this to be considered on a case <br />by case basis. <br />Commissioner Bowman wished to know who would be issuing <br />these permits, and Commissioner Wodtke believed it would be <br />Bill Cook, Supervisor of Parks. <br />Commissioner Wodtke then brought up the question of <br />alcohol as he felt the Minutes of the Parks & Recreation <br />Committee had indicated the possibility alcoholic beverages <br />would be allowed under controlled circumstances. <br />Chairman.Bird informed the Board that he had made it <br />clear that the County has rules forbidding the use of <br />alcohol in any of their parks and these rules would be <br />enforced. <br />Commissioner Wodtke noted that it is specified there <br />will be some security or supervision, but asked about law <br />enforcement, and the Administrator noted that this is <br />outside the jurisdiction of Indian River Shores. <br />Chairman Bird believed that the people behind this are <br />very much aware that they will be carefully observed. <br />81 <br />DEC 7 19A3 8MK <br />55 two, <br />
